## Changed defaults

Heads up: the Ledgerline tax-rate lookup cache now defaults to a 15-minute TTL instead of 24 hours. Turns out rates in the Veldt County sandbox were going stale mid-demo, which was embarrassing. Eviction is now LRU rather than FIFO, and the cache warms on boot. If you're reviewing, check that nothing hardcodes the old TTL. The new defaults land as follows.

deployment values, bajop-taweg:
holwyn:
  log_level: debug
  metrics_host: metrics.holwyn.zemvarsys.internal
  pool_size: 32

Subject: Diff viewer cut-over complete

For future maintainers: we moved Fernview's large-file diff viewer from the in-process renderer to the streaming backend on Sunday. All tenants migrated; the legacy path is disabled but retained in code for one release. Memory use dropped roughly 70% on files over 500 MB. Note the chunk-size tradeoff documented in the design doc. The service now operates with the following configuration values.

config for tagaf-bawif:
[norok]
host = norok.ordinworks.local
user = norok_svc
database = norok_prod

Deploy step 4 — publishing Lanternkit, our shared component library. Quick recap for review: we cut a release branch, bump the semver with the changeset tool, and publish to the internal Brackenfeld registry. Patch bumps auto-merge; minor and major need a second approver. Publishing from CI requires the registry publish token in the pipeline env. Add this line to the CI environment file before triggering the release.

secret setting of tajof-bahif: COURIER_KEY3=65d